Description

The main objective of this consultation was to review the scientific basis and procedures to establish effective post-release monitoring of genetically modified (GM) crops and develop guidelines to strengthen the capacities of member countries to design and carry out monitoring programmes. The major outputs of the meeting were: a review of scientific criteria and procedures that address the technical aspects of monitoring environmental effects of GM crops; two strategies that could be used as the basis for efficient monitoring programmes; and recommendations for scientists managing the monitoring process, policy and decision-makers, FAO and other relevant international agencies.
